- Marriage customs about fifty years ago were very different from what they are now. Most of the marriages took place at Shrove-Tide. Before the marriage took place the match was settled by the parents of the boy and girl to be married. This business was done at a fair or market and at it was settled the amount of the dowry to be given to the girl. The day on which the marriage was to take place was also arranged.
